General Information about #1F4068
The hex color #1F4068, also known as 'Cello', is a dark, muted shade of blue within the broader blue color family. In the RGB color model, it is composed of 12.2% red, 25.1% green, and 40.8% blue. This particular combination gives it a cool, calming, and sophisticated feel. The color is often associated with stability, depth, and expertise. In color psychology, dark blues are often linked to trustworthiness, intelligence, and seriousness, making them a popular choice for corporate branding and professional settings. The low saturation and relatively dark luminance values contribute to its subtle and understated appearance, making it a versatile option for a variety of applications, from web design to fashion.
The color #1F4068, a deep, muted blue, presents certain accessibility challenges, especially concerning color contrast. When used as a foreground color for text, it requires careful consideration of the background color to ensure sufficient contrast for readability. According to WCAG guidelines, the contrast ratio between text and background should be at least 4.5:1 for normal text and 3:1 for large text (14pt bold or 18pt regular). Using a very light color like #FFFFFF (white) as the background can provide adequate contrast. However, using darker shades or colors with similar luminance can make the text difficult to read for users with visual impairments. It's crucial to use contrast checking tools to verify compliance with accessibility standards and provide an inclusive experience for all users. Furthermore, avoid using this color as the sole indicator of interactive elements; always provide additional cues, such as underlines or icons, to ensure usability for users with color blindness. When using this color for decorative purposes, ensure it does not interfere with the legibility of important content.

Applications
Web Design Background
In web design, #1F4068 can serve as an elegant background color for headers or footers. Its understated nature makes it suitable for corporate websites, educational platforms, or any site aiming for a professional look. When combined with complementary colors, like a light yellow or beige, it can create a visually appealing interface. Also, it can be used in infographics to represent data in a clear and concise way.
Fashion and Apparel
In the fashion industry, #1F4068 is a sophisticated color choice for formal wear or business attire. It can be used in suits, dresses, or accessories to convey a sense of calm confidence. The color pairs well with neutral tones, such as gray, beige, or white, to create a balanced and stylish look. It can be used as the main tone of a business look.
Interior Design
This color can be used as an accent color in interior design projects. You can create an interesting and cozy atmosphere in your room if you paint one of your walls in this color. Combine with light wooden furniture for a calm and relaxing experience. Good for home offices and bedrooms.
